KenPom College Basketball Program Rankings, 1997-Present
1. Duke
2. Kentucky
3. Kansas
4. North Carolina
5. Arizona

8. Louisville

12. Gonzaga
13. UCLA

19. UConn

22. Memphis

30. Cincinnati


37. Tennessee

51. Miss State

55. Arkansas
56. Wichita State

65. Ga Tech
66. Temple

69. Auburn
70. Ole Miss

86. Tulsa

89. SMU

92. Houston


96. UAB

123. UCF
124. USF


137. So Miss

175. Tulane

182. ECU


kenpom.com/programs.php
